Ingredients

  • 2.5 oz Kurant
  • 0.75 oz Saint Raphael Apértif de France
  • 2 dashes Angostura Bitters
  • 1 Cherry

Instructions

Crafting a Red Manhattan is straightforward yet requires precision to achieve the perfect balance of flavors. Follow these steps for a flawless cocktail:

  1. Stir all ingredients with ice to chill.
  2. Strain into a chilled martini glass.
  3. Garnish with a cherry.

Tips

  • Chill your martini glass in the freezer before use to keep the cocktail crisp and refreshing.
  • Use a mixing glass and stir gently to avoid over-diluting the cocktail while ensuring it's properly chilled.
  • For an extra burst of flavor, consider using a Luxardo cherry as a garnish.
  • Experiment with the ratio of Absolut Kurant and Saint Raphael to suit your personal taste preferences.
